Railway Track Laying in Tripura

The article discusses the commencement of railway track laying in Tripura, aimed at connecting the state?s third Integrated Check Post (ICP). This project is a significant step towards enhancing connectivity and boosting trade and commerce in the region. The new railway track is expected to facilitate smoother movement of goods and passengers, thereby contributing to the economic development of Tripura.

The construction of this railway link aligns with the broader goal of improving infrastructure in the northeastern region of India. Enhanced connectivity through the new track will not only benefit local businesses but also promote cross-border trade with neighbouring countries. The ICP, acting as a key transit point, will see increased efficiency in customs and immigration processes, thus expediting the movement of goods and people.

The project underscores the importance of robust infrastructure in fostering economic growth and regional integration. By linking Tripura more effectively with the rest of India and neighbouring countries, the new railway track is poised to play a crucial role in the state's socio-economic progress. The initiative also highlights the government's commitment to addressing the infrastructural needs of the northeastern region, which has historically lagged behind in terms of development.

Furthermore, the railway track project is expected to create job opportunities during its construction phase and beyond, providing a much-needed boost to the local economy. The improved connectivity will also enhance the tourism potential of Tripura, attracting visitors to explore its cultural and natural attractions.

In summary, the commencement of railway track laying to connect Tripura's third ICP is a landmark development. It promises to enhance trade, boost the local economy, and improve regional connectivity, marking a significant milestone in the state?s infrastructural and economic landscape.

Mayfair Housing adopts Autodesk Forma for digital project planning

Mayfair Housing has entered into a three-year strategic partnership with Autodesk to deploy Autodesk Forma, an AI-enabled cloud platform, as part of its digital transformation programme aimed at improving project planning and execution across its development and redevelopment portfolio.The platform will be integrated into the company's Building Information Modelling (BIM) workflow to support architects, planners and project teams during the early stages of design and development.
